Color temperature: How to choose the right color temperature for each space.

on

 

Color temperature refers to the appearance of light, ranging from warm (yellow) to cool (blue). This temperature is measured in Kelvin (K) and can vary from 1,000K (warm light) to 10,000K (cool light). Choosing the right color temperature for each space can help create the atmosphere you desire. Here are some tips for choosing the right color temperature for each space.

1. Consider the function of space

The function of the space is an important factor when choosing the right color temperature. In spaces intended for rest and relaxation, such as the bedroom or living room, it is advisable to use a warm color temperature (between 2,700K and 3,000K). On the other hand, in spaces intended for activity, such as the kitchen or office, it is advisable to use a cool color temperature (between 4,000K and 5,000K), as this temperature helps maintain concentration and productivity.

2. Consider the quality of light

In addition to color temperature, light quality is another important factor to consider. Light quality refers to the ability of light to accurately and naturally reproduce colors. For spaces like the dining room or living room, it's advisable to use a warm color temperature and high light quality (Color Rendering Index or CRI above 80), as this helps to enhance colors and create a welcoming atmosphere.

3. Consider the design of the space

The design of the space also plays an important role in choosing the right color temperature. If the space features warm colors on the walls and decor, it's advisable to use a warm color temperature to complement the aesthetic. Conversely, if the space features cool colors on the walls and decor, it's advisable to use a cool color temperature to complement the aesthetic.

In conclusion, choosing the right color temperature for each space is an important aspect to consider when lighting a room. By considering the function of the space, the quality of light, and the design, you can choose the color temperature that best suits your needs and helps you create the desired atmosphere.
